Has anybody changed brakes without removing the fuel tank? I have always removed the tank but this time I don't want to disturb the paint if I don't have to.   Thanks Tad

Yes, you can roll the brake bands out without removing the tank on the dry clutch machines.  I know I did it once, can't really remember the details anymore, the jobs all run together after a while...
